Research On The Mating Application And Its MtDNA Genetic Diversity Of "Yufen ?" H Line

“Yufen ?” H line was raised by Henan Agricultural University and was the female grandparent of a native egg-laying chicken breed,with light barring plumage and high reproductive performance.In order to improve the ability of seed production in high quality chickens and reduce the feeding cost of parent stock,this study was used the “Yufen ?” H line as the female and Gushi chicken A,M and“Yufen ?” D line hybrid matching.By measuring and comparing the growth performance,egg production and egg quality of the three hybrid combinations,the best combination was selected as the female parent of broiler.At the same time,the mitochondrial DNA D-loop region of “Yufen ?” H,D line and Gushi chicken A,M line were sequenced,and the haplotype,nucleotide diversity,genetic distance Index,to construct the phylogenetic tree,to explore its genetic diversity,for the future conservation and development and utilization to provide a theoretical basis.The results of this study were as follows:(1)the Weight fitting of three hybrid combinations:The growth rate of AH group was relatively fast at 16 weeks of age,and the growth rate of MH group was relatively faster after 16 weeks of age.The growth rate of DH group was relatively slower.At 20 weeks of age,the average body weight of AH group,DH group and MH group was 1115.60 g,923.41 g and 1158.78 g respectively.The average weight of 0-20 weeks of age in AH,DH and MH groups was analyzed by Logistic,Gompertz and Von-bertalanffy.The results showed that the best model of the three combinations was Von-bertalanffy model.The inflection point age of the AH group was 6.42 and the inflection point weight was 402.23 g.The inflexion age of the DH group was 6.24 and the inflection point weight was 328.81 g.the inflexion age of the MH group was 6.87 and the inflection point weight was459.76 g.(2)Correlative Analysis of Body Weight and Body Size of three hybrid combinations:Compared to the three combinations at 8,16,20 weeks of age,we found that indexes was the largest in the AH group except the tibia were the best in the MH group at the age of 8 weeks.At 16 weeks of age,there were no differences betweenMH and AH group in the tibia,chest width,keel long.The other tibials were the largest in MH group.At 20 weeks of age,the results were consistent with the 16 weeks of age.In the correlation analysis,the correlation between the oblique length and body weight was the highest at 8 and 16 weeks of age,and the correlation coefficients were0.900 and 0.824 respectively.At 20 weeks of age,the correlation between chest width and body weight was the largest,the correlation coefficient was 0.617.At 8 weeks of age,the correlation was the largest between body weight and body length in DH group,the correlation coefficient was 0.903.But at 16 weeks and 20 weeks of age,maximum tibial and chest depth had the most relavent to the weight,the correlation coefficient were For 0.783 and 0.780.In the MH group,body length and body weight of the largest related,the correlation coefficient was 0.803 at the age of 8 weeks.At16 weeks and 20 weeks of age,Chest depth and hip width had the most relavent to the weight,and the correlation coefficients were 0.644 and 0.577.(3)Comparative analysis on laying performance and egg quality of three hybrid combinationsIn terms of laying performance,DH > AH > MH;When the egg production rate reached 50%,the age of DH and AH were shorter than the MH group for one week,the body weight of MH > AH > DH and significant difference between each other,the egg weight no difference between each other.In the egg quality determination,in addition to protein height and Hastelloy two indicators for the larger DH group,the other indicators are the largest MH group.Among them,the egg weight of MH group was 47.15 g,which accorded with the standard of imitation of native eggs weight;AH group and DH group were 44.54 g,44.99 g respectively,which were in accordance with the standard of native eggs weight.In the Haugh unit,AH group was 86.830,DH group was 89.413,MH group was 86.217,belong to AA grade.(4)Genetic diversity of mt DNA in four linesIn this experiment,the sequence of mt DNA D-Loop first hypervariable region of A,D,M and H lines was analyzed.The results showed that the sequence length of the first hypervariable region was 606 bp.A total of 28 mutant loci and 17 haplotypes were found in 118 individual sequences,all of which were mutated mutations.The genetic diversity and genetic distance of four lines were studied.The results showed that the genetic diversity of the A,D and H lines was more abundant,while the Mlines were relatively conserved.The four lines had two maternal origins,and the genetic distances between the four lines were close to each other.
